BBC Cop Drama ‘Line Of Duty’, From ‘Bodyguard’s Jed Mercurio, Returns With 7.8M Viewers To Top 2019 Ratings

BBC cop drama Line of Duty has scored its highest ever opening ratings – was the Jed Mercurio-created series helped by the Bodyguard effect? The fifth season launched with 7.8M overnight viewers on BBC One, scoring a 38% share. This trumped the 5M for its fourth season launch, which was its first since moving from BBC Two, as well as the 7.5M viewers that tuned in for last year's finale. Rapper Nipsey Hussle Killed In South Los Angeles Shooting

Rapper Nipsey Hussle is said to have died after a shooting outside of his clothing store in Los Angeles. According to the Los Angeles Times, Hussle was shot multiple times and was rushed to the hospital and pronounced dead. Two others were wounded, but their names have not been released. Tania Mallet Dies: Model And ‘Goldfinger’ Actress Was 77

Tania Mallet, who is known for her modeling career and her role in the 1964 James Bond film Goldfinger has died at the age of 77. The official James Bond Twitter account confirmed her death Sunday saying, “We are very sorry to hear that Tania Mallet who played Tilly Masterson in GOLDFINGER has passed away. SAG-AFTRA Extends Commercials Contract Talks Until Midnight Tuesday

SAG-AFTRA

SAG-AFTRA, whose commercials contract was set to expire today, has extended its negotiations with advertisers and ad agencies until Tuesday night. "The parties will continue to negotiate, remaining under a media blackout," the union and the ad industry's Joint Policy Committee said today in a joint statement."
